In 2024, Oullins-Pierre-Bénite spent 693 k€ on this. That is €18 per inhabitant.

Against towns of the same size

+1 pt Oullins-Pierre-Bénite devotes 1.5% of its operating budget to this; the median for towns of 20,000 to 50,000 inhabitants is 0.5%.

Ranked 66 of 335 by share of budget.In euros per inhabitant: €18, against €7 for the median (+160 %).

2024 operating expenditure, as the town voted it by function. Source: DGFiP — balances comptables, présentation croisée nature-fonction. The comparison is first on the share of the operating budget — the reading that does not depend on how wealthy the town is — then on euros per inhabitant, against the median of towns in the same DGFiP population band. Transfers to the inter-municipal body are excluded on both sides.
